Meaning:Just, fair; Upright
Justine is a girl-given name of French and Latin origins, meaning “just,” “right,” and “fair.” Fair in principle as in spirit, this feminine-sounding name is a solid yet elegant contender for parents seeking a virtuous title for baby. The sleek name is also believed to originate from the biblical “Justus,” a name synonymous with “just” in modern-day English. A sister to the ever-popular Justin, Justine could be wielding a gavel in no time.
